HESI Comprehensive exam 1 Terms in this set
(184)
Which item can be used as an indicator of the quality of the diagnostic x-ray beam? - correct
answer Kilovoltage peak (kVp)

Which condition represents the most likely indication for an anteroposterior (AP) chest
projection with the patient in the left lateral decubitis position? - correct answer Effusion of
the left lung

Which action is best taught to the patient using the communication technique of
demonstration? - correct answer The correct positioning for a particular projection

Where is edge enhancement post processing most helpful in digital radiography? - correct
answer Low contrast studies

Which is the most likely cause of a histogram error? - correct answer Selection of an
incorrect exam from the look-up table

During preparation for a surgical procedure, an unopened sterile package becomes damp from
an accidental spill of saline. Which response is most appropriate? - correct answer Consider
the package contaminated and replace it with a sterile item.

Which is the most appropriate guideline to follow when radiographing patients in their late
adult years? - correct answer Speak slowly and in a low tone of voice

What is the term for the adjustment of image brightness, regardless of exposure received? -
correct answer Rescaling

How does an increase in nose affect the quality of a digital image? - correct answer Contrast
is decreased

A patient in the radiology department suddenly develops a nosebleed. The radiographer
instruct the patient to lean forward and pinch the affected nostril against the midline nasal
cartilage, but the bleeding does not stop. What should the radiographer do next? - correct
answer Apply a moist compress

Which position should a patient be placed in immediately following a seizure? - correct
answer Lateral recumbent

How can magnification of the heart be reduced when performing a chest x-ray? - correct
answer Using 72 in SID

Which accurately describes the radiation dose absorbed by bone marrow? - correct answer
The dose will be less than the entrance skin exposure

What is the function of a rectifier? - correct answer Convert alternating current to pulsating
direct current

How often should lead aprons be evaluated to determine if crack or holes are present? -
correct answer Annually

A lateral L5/S1 lumbosacral junction is performed with the CR directed 2 inches anterior
superior iliac spine (ASIS) and 1 1/2 inches inferior to the iliac crest. Which statement describes
this method? - correct answer The central ray will be well anterior to the L5/S1 junction

What is the magnitude of the angle formed by the intervertebral foramina and the midsagittal
plane in the thoracic spine? - correct answer 90 degrees

What is the result if pixel depth is decreased? - correct answer Contrast resolution is
decreased

Which legal concept is violated by a radiographer who performs an examination without an
examination order? - correct answer Battery

Which statement is true regarding exposure indicator and the evaluation of digital images? -
correct answer Exposure indicator must be reviewed with every image and must fall within
the manufacturerer's acceptable range

Which term best describes the process of cleaning the surfaces in a radiology department with
10% bleach solution in water? - correct answer Medical asepsis

Which central ray angle is best for heavy, wide-hipped patients for lateral lumbar projections? -
correct answer 5 degrees caudal

Which steps increase contrast in fluoroscopy? (Select the two that apply) - correct answer
Use a smaller collimator field, reduce kilovolts peak (kVp)

In which clinical situation has valid consent been obtained? - correct answer A 16 year old
mother provides consent to perform an x-ray on her 6 month old child

Why is the left lateral decubitus position recommended as part of an acute abdominal series? -
correct answer Free air is demonstrated away from the gastric bubble.

Which digital communication network is used to store patient billing information? - correct
answer HIS

Which is the most appropriate reason for the application of gonadal shielding? - correct
answer To safe guard the reproductive potential of patients

Place these bit depths in order from the one that will produce the least number of grays to the
one that will produce the greatest number of grays. - correct answer 8, 10, 12, 14

Which nonverbal cue best demonstrates attentiveness and concern for a patient who is giving a
medical history? - correct answer Consistent eye contact

When dealing with radiation exposure, what is the most effective protection for a
radiographer? - correct answer Distance

On an accurately positioned posterior (PA) chest radiograph, the manubrium of the sternum is
seen at the level of which thoracic vertebrae when the patient is sthenic? - correct answer
Fourth

Which grid ratio results in the lowest dose to a patient, because less milliampere-seconds (mAs)
is required? - correct answer 5:1

Why should computed radiography (CR) image receptors (IR) be erased if they haven't been
used? - correct answer Remove fog from background radiation

Which factor determines the amount of energy of a bremsstrahlung x-ray? - correct answer
The distance between the filament electron and the nucleus of the target atom

What is the wide spread of Meth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A) mainly
attributed to? - correct answer Over prescription of antibiotics and poor infection control
practices

A patient with a left anterior rib injury, in which position should the patient be placed for the
oblique image? - correct answer 45 degree right anterior oblique (RAO)

In a typical x-ray examination room, what is considered a secondary protective barrier? -
correct answer Ceiling

According to Merrill's Atlas, which location represents the correct central ray (CR) placement
for an axiolateral oblique mandible projection for the ramus? - correct answer The region of
interest

A posteroanterior (PA) chest radiograph demonstrates the left clavicle closer to the center of
the spine than the right clavicle. Which action should the radiographer take? - correct answer
Turn right side closer to image receptor (IR)
